praṇamantaṃ samutthāpya taṃ pariṣvajya bhūmipaḥ| pradiśya cāsmai ruciramāsanaṃ punarabravīt
As he (Rama) was bending (with reverence), Dasaratha lifted him up and embraced him. Thereafter, he offered him a splendid seat and said again:
— M.N. Dutt (1891)
Dasharatha lifts Rama up and embraces him, then offers him a splendid seat. The sequence of gestures is telling: raise, embrace, seat — the father's hands cannot stop touching his son. This is the last time Dasharatha will hold Rama before the exile.
